What is a Gas Patio Heater?

A gas patio heater is a type of heating device designed specifically for outdoor use. Generally fueled by propane or gas, these heaters produce warmth to combat the chill of the night air, enabling outdoor social activities to continue even under cooler temperature levels.

Kinds Of Gas Patio Heaters

Gas patio heaters been available in a number of various designs, each fit for different requirements and visual appeals. The common types include:

  1. Freestanding Heaters:

    • These are the most common type and are generally tall, with a broad base and a heater component at the top.
    • They can easily be walked around and appropriate for numerous outdoor settings.
  2. Tabletop Heaters:

    • Smaller and more compact, tabletop heaters are developed to sit on tables or other surfaces.
    • They offer heat for smaller sized locations and are generally easier to keep.
  3. Wall-Mounted Heaters:

    • These are fixed to a wall and are a terrific option for patio areas with limited space.
    • They offer a more irreversible heating solution and can complement outdoor design.
  4. Patio Fire Pits:

    • While not solely heaters, gas fire pits provide warmth and ambiance concurrently.
    • They can serve as a focal point for outdoor gatherings.

Operational Mechanics

Gas patio heaters operate by transforming fuel into radiant heat. Here's a simplified breakdown of how they work:

  1. Fuel Source: Most gas heaters use propane or gas. The kind of fuel impacts performance and availability.
  2. Ignition System: Most designs come with either a manual ignition (utilizing a lighter or match) or an electronic ignition (push-button).
  3. Heating Element: Once ignited, gas streams through a burner, where it is combusted to generate heat. Radiant heat spreads from the heating component.
  4. Heat Diffuser: Some heaters have a reflector to help distribute heat more equally across a larger location.

Maintenance Tips for Gas Patio Heaters

Correct care will extend the life of gas patio heaters. Here are some necessary maintenance suggestions:

  • Regular Cleaning: Keep the heater tidy from dirt and particles. Routinely wipe down the surfaces.
  • Inspect Gas Supply Lines: Check for leakages or fractures in the gas lines. Usage soapy water to detect leakages by observing bubbles.
  • Seasonal Checks: Before making use of a heater, examine all elements and repair work or replace any broken parts.
  • Storage: During off-seasons, store the heater in a dry location or cover it for protection.
  • Professional Servicing: Consider an expert check-up annually, especially for gas models.

Factors to consider When Purchasing a Gas Patio Heater

When picking a gas patio heater, keep the list below factors in mind:

  1. Heating Capacity:
    • Measured in BTUs, a higher BTU rating offers more heat.
  2. Size and Weight:
    • Depending on the space available and whether the heater requires to be portable.
  3. Product:
    • Stainless steel heaters use toughness and resistance to rust and deterioration.
  4. Style:
    • Choose a style that complements your outdoor decoration.
  5. Security Features:
    • Look for automatic shut-off features or security tilt valves to prevent mishaps.
